- AFL Premiership: 2006
- 2× Brownlow Medal: 2004, 2010
- 2× AFLPA MVP (Leigh Matthews Trophy): 2006, 2011
- 6× All-Australian Team: 2004, 2006, 2008, 2009, 2010, 2011
- 2× West Coast Best and Fairest: 2004, 2006
- 3× Carlton Best and Fairest: 2008, 2009, 2010
- Norm Smith Medal: 2005
- Premiership Captain: 2006
- West Coast Captain: 2006-2007
- Carlton Captain: 2008-2012
- Geoff Christian Medal: 2006
- AFLPA Best First Year Player Award: 2002
- AFL Rising Star nominee
- 3× Ross Glendinning Medal: 2005, 2005, 2006
